titleOfInvention | METHOD OF IDENTIFYING THE GENOTYPE IN POSITION 171 OF THE PRION OVIN PRION AND THE KITS OF IMPLEMENTING SAID METHOD |
abstract | The invention relates to a method for identifying the genotype at position 171 of ovine PrP and to a method of selecting an ovine for reproduction. It also relates to kits for carrying out these methods. method of identification of the invention comprises the steps of treating a sample of ovine biological fluid to be tested containing PrP with a denaturing and reducing solution, immobilization, optionally via a ligand, the PrP denatured and reduced on a solid phase, contacting the denatured PrP, reduced and immobilized with at least one detection antibody, and detecting the possible presence of said at least one detection antibody, one of the ligand and the at least one detection antibody specifically binding to PrP having a particular allelic form at position 171.In particular, the invention finds its application in the medical field, more particularly veterinary and sanitary |
